NOTICE OF PUBLIC HEARING
BRAZOS COUNTY COMMISSIONERS COURT
The Commissioners Court of Brazos County, Texas will hold a Public Hearing to consider the
posting of speed limits on Hardy Weedon Road located in Precinct 3.
The place of the hearing will be the Commissioners Courtroom, Brazos County Courthouse, 300
East 26th Street, Suite 115, Bryan, Texas. The date of the hearing will be Tuesday, December 22,
1998 and the time of the hearing will be 10:30 a.m.
All interested persons are invited to attend said hearing and pc+esent their cause, if any, for or against
the posting of speed limits on Hardy Weedon Road.
The building is wheelchair accessible. Handicap parking spaces are available. Any request for sign
interpretive services must be made two business days before the meeting. To make arrangements,
call (409) 361-4102.

COMMISSIONERS' COURT
PUBLIC HEARING
DECEMBER 22, 1998
a
The Commissioners' Court of Brazos County, Texas held a
Public Hearing to consider the posting of speed limits on
Hardy Weedon Road in Precinct 3.. The meeting was held in the
Commissioners'--Courtroom in the Courthouse in Bryan, Brazos
County, Texas, beginning at 10:30 a.m. on Tuesday, December
22, 1998, with the following members of the Court present:
Alvin W. Jones, County Judge, Absent;
Tony Jones, Commissioner of Precinct 1;
Wm. S. Thornton, Commissioner of Precinct 2;
Randy Sims, Commissioner of Precinct 3, Presiding;
Carey Cauley, Jr., Commissioner of Precinct 4;
Mary Ann Ward, County Clerk.
Attached is a list of the citizens and officials in
attendance.
The purpose of the Public Hearing was to hear commentary
for and against the proposed reduction of speed limits on
Hardy Weedon Road in Precinct 3.
Commissioner Sims turned the meeting over to Ray Crow,
Engineering Aid, from the Road and Bridge Department who
proceeded to tell the Court that based on the traffic count
and the average percentile, the speed limit should be set at
45 mph. He also recommended having the road patrolled for
traffic violators. He went on to elaborate on the procedure
for posting speed limit signs throughout the county.
There being no further comment, Commissioner Sims
declared the Public hearing closed.
